Mary Jane Hofmann Obituary

Mary Jane Hofmann, aged 89, of New Berlin, WI, formerly of Wilmington, DE, passed away on May 28, 2019.  She was the devoted wife of William O. Hofmann, with whom she shared 60 years of marriage and who predeceased her by 6 years.

Mrs Hofmann was born in Kingston PA. With her parents, Donald and Frances, and her brothers Frederick and Donald, she moved to Easton, PA, where her father attended Lafayette college.  The family subsequently moved to East Orange in 1936, and Dayton in 1940.  She graduated from Fairview HS in 1947.  She received her BS degree in chemistry from Bowling Green State University in 1951.

She was a member of the Kappa Delta sorority and the American Chemical Society, who recently honored her for 50 years of membership.  She worked at DuPont Chemical Company as a chemist, research librarian, and as Safety Supervisor at DuPont’s Experimental Station.

She is survived by two children, William D. Hofmann and wife Roberta Welling, of Berkeley, CA, and Ellen Johnson and husband Randall, of Pewaukee, WI; by three grandchildren, Julia Hofmann, Reed Johnson, and Alexandra Johnson, and by brother Donald and wife Doris, from Castle Rock, Colorado.  She was predeceased by brother Frederick MacDougall and wife Ruth of Spring, Texas.
